CymaBay Therapeutics, Inc. (Nasdaq – CBAY)

Under the terms of the agreement, CymBay will be acquired by Gilead Sciences, Inc. (Nasdaq - GILD). Gilead will acquire CymaBay for $32.50 per share in cash or a total equity value of $4.3 billion. The investigation concerns whether the CymaBay Therapeutics Board breached its fiduciary duties to shareholders by failing to conduct a fair process, including whether Gilead Sciences is paying fair value to shareholders of the Company.

Everi Holdings Inc. (NYSE – EVRI)

Under the terms of the Merger Agreement, Everi will merge with International Game Technology PLC (“IGT”) (NYSE - IGT). At closing, IGT shareholders are expected to own approximately 54% and Everi stockholders are expected to own approximately 46% of the shares in the combined company. The investigation concerns whether the Everi Board breached its fiduciary duties to shareholders by failing to conduct a fair process, including the dilution to the Company’s shareholders in the combined company.

Sterling Check Corp. (Nasdaq – STER)

Under the terms of the agreement, Sterling will be acquired by First Advantage Corporation (Nasdaq - FA). Sterling shareholders will elect to receive either $16.73 in cash or 0.979 shares of First Advantage common stock for each Sterling share. The shareholder election will be subject to proration, resulting in approximately 72% of Sterling’s shares being exchanged for cash consideration and 28% being exchanged for First Advantage common stock. The investigation concerns whether the Sterling Board breached its fiduciary duties to shareholders by failing to conduct a fair process, including whether the offer from First Advantage Corporation provides fair value to the Company’s shareholders.

Societal CDMO Check Corp. (Nasdaq – SCTL)

Under the terms of the agreement, Societal CDMO will be acquired by CoreRx, Inc. (“CoreRx”) for $1.10 per share in cash. The investigation concerns whether the Societal CDMO Board breached its fiduciary duties to shareholders by failing to conduct a fair process, including whether the offer from CoreRx provides fair value to the Company’s shareholders.
